Breaks and Meal Periods

For 6 hour rehearsal/show days, you will be given a thirty minute on-the-clock meal break. For 8 hour rehearsal/show days , you will be given an hour on-the-clock meal break.  

Days Off

For the most part, you will always have two days off in a week. During performance season, our off days are on Mondays and Tuesdays. You are under no obligation nor are you expected to ‘work’ or answer any slacks or emails in any capacity during those days off unless you would like to.
